神经网络与深度学习在自然语言处理中的应用有哪些?

2024-08-13

神经网络与深度学习技术在自然语言处理领域扮演着至关重要的角色。它们提供了强大的工具,使得计算机能够更好地理解和处理人类语言的复杂性。在自然语言处理中,神经网络和深度学习已经被广泛应用于多个方面,如情感分析、机器翻译、命名实体识别、文本生成等多个任务。

首先,在情感分析领域,神经网络被用来识别文本中的情感色彩,帮助企业了解用户对其产品或服务的态度和情绪。通过深度学习模型,可以对评论、社交媒体帖子等大量文本进行情感分类,从而更好地把握公众舆论。

其次,机器翻译是另一个重要的领域,神经网络的Seq2Seq模型和注意力机制等技术的引入,使得翻译质量得到显著提升。这些模型在不同语言之间进行准确翻译,打破了传统翻译系统在处理长句和复杂结构时的局限性。

此外,神经网络在命名实体识别领域也有着广泛的应用。命名实体识别是指从文本中识别出命名的实体,如人名、地名、组织机构名等。深度学习模型通过对大量标注数据的学习,能够实现精准的命名实体识别,为信息提取、问答系统等任务提供支持。

最后,文本生成是又一个神经网络和深度学习在自然语言处理中的重要应用领域。生成式模型如循环神经网络(RNN)和变换器(Transformer)可以用来生成文章、对话、摘要等内容,展现了人工智能在创造性领域的潜力。

总的来说,神经网络与深度学习在自然语言处理中的应用极为广泛,为语言理解、生成和处理提供了全新的可能性,推动了自然语言处理技术的不断发展与创新。

完 谢谢观看